How to Connect AppGallery Connect to VS Code Copilot via MCP
Follow these steps to integrate the AppGallery Connect MCP Server with VS Code Copilot.
Create MCP config
Create a .vscode/mcp.json file in your project root
Add the server config
Paste the JSON configuration above
Enable Agent mode
Open GitHub Copilot Chat and switch to Agent mode using the dropdown
Start using AppGallery Connect
Ask Copilot: "Using AppGallery Connect, help me...". 11 tools available

AppGallery Connect MCP Tools for VS Code Copilot (11)
These 11 tools become available when you connect AppGallery Connect to VS Code Copilot via MCP:
get_app_info
The appId can be found via list_apps. Get detailed information for a specific application
get_app_language_info
g. "en-US", "zh-CN", "pt-BR"). Get localized app information for a specific language
get_comments
Get user comments and reviews for an application
get_download_stats
Dates must be in YYYYMMDD format. Get download statistics for an application
get_install_stats
Dates must be in YYYYMMDD format. Get installation statistics for an application
get_rating_info
Get rating and review summary for an application
get_submission_status
Check the review status of a submitted application
get_upload_url
Specify the file suffix (e.g. "apk", "png"). Get a pre-signed upload URL for app binaries or assets
list_apps
List all applications in the AppGallery Connect account
reply_to_comment
Use get_comments to find comment IDs. Reply to a user comment on the AppGallery
submit_for_review
The app must have all required metadata and at least one valid binary uploaded. Submit an application for review and publication
